Investment Objective
Objective: Capital growth by investing in company shares (i.e. equities) and similar investments mainly in companies outside of the FTSE 100 index. The Fund also aims to deliver an absolute return (above zero performance, irrespective of market conditions) over rolling 12 month periods. Policy: In seeking to achieve its investment objective, the Fund will aim to deliver a return, net of fees, in excess of the Sterling Overnight Interbank Average Rate over rolling 3 year periods. For performance measurement purposes, the cash benchmark will differ for non-base currency classes. The Fund principally gains investment exposure to UK company shares and similar investments. The Fund uses derivatives (i.e. financial contracts whose value is linked to the expected price movements of an underlying investment), with the aim of generating returns and reducing the overall costs and/or risks of the Fund.The Fund may invest up to 10% in unlisted companies.The Fund may hold a long position (benefit from buying an asset with the aim of selling it later at a higher price relative to the market) in an investment it favours, and short (benefit from the sale of an asset with the aim of buying it later at a lower price relative to the market) an investment it does not favour.The Fund will adopt a broadly market neutral approach (balancing long and short positions), while at some points of the market cycle taking a net long market position or net short market position.The Fund typically has long and short positions through the use of derivatives, which may result in the Fund being leveraged. Leverage magnifies the exposure of the Fund to greater than the value of the underlying investments. In such situations, returns may rise or fall more than they would have done otherwise, reflecting such additional exposure. The Fund is actively managed.
